Output 2e6ccddd89bcbfdf6dc27dc64659f3b201420db595886087007d709694317bc0:2136

value
4641
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5b63c78ba824ae4ce1ce9550db82974256736871 OP_EQUAL
address
3A2EwoLfrvxJTQHDcbwRM8iHS5DuUaygvV
transaction
2e6ccddd89bcbfdf6dc27dc64659f3b201420db595886087007d709694317bc0
confirmations
91813
spent
true